In the current economic climate, with the Federal Reserve contemplating lowering rates, investors are urged to consider dividend-paying stocks as a viable source of income. Citi Research suggests that as interest rates decrease, traditional fixed income assets may become less attractive, leading investors to seek out companies with a history of consistent dividend payments. The first stock favored by the Street’s top pros is Netflix (NFLX). The streaming giant recently reported better-than-expected results for the first quarter of 2024. Despite the positive earnings report, investors were disappointed with the company’s decision to stop reporting quarterly subscriber numbers. Netflix emphasized a shift in focus towards revenue and operating margin metrics.

As of now, it seems that municipal bonds for water infrastructure may not be as necessary as they once were. Data from 2023 shows that bond issuance for water and sewer purposes has actually declined, despite the ongoing need for improvements in this sector.
